Detailed specifications

Ryzen 5 PRO 5650G and Ryzen 9 7900X basic parameters such as number of cores, number of threads, base frequency and turbo boost clock, lithography, cache size and multiplier lock state. These parameters indirectly say of CPU speed, though for more precise assessment you have to consider their test results.

Physical cores6 (Hexa-Core)12 (Dodeca-Core)
Threads1224
Base clock speed3.9 GHz4.7 GHz
Boost clock speed4.4 GHz5.6 GHz
Multiplier39no data
L1 cache384 KB768 KB
L2 cache3 MB12 MB
L3 cache16 MB64 MB
Chip lithography7 nm5 nm
Die size180 mm22x 70 (CCD) mm2 + 122 (I/O) mm2
Maximum core temperatureno data95 °C
Maximum case temperature (TCase)95 °C47 °C
Number of transistors10,700 millionCCD: 6,5 Mrd + IOD: 3,4 Mrd Million
64 bit support++
Windows 11 compatibility++
Unlocked multiplier-+

Compatibility

Information on Ryzen 5 PRO 5650G and Ryzen 9 7900X compatibility with other computer components: motherboard (look for socket type), power supply unit (look for power consumption) etc. Useful when planning a future computer configuration or upgrading an existing one. Note that power consumption of some processors can well exceed their nominal TDP, even without overclocking. Some can even double their declared thermals given that the motherboard allows to tune the CPU power parameters.

Number of CPUs in a configuration11
SocketAM4AM5 (LGA 1718)
Power consumption (TDP)65 Watt170 Watt

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Ryzen 5 PRO 5650G 20785
Ryzen 9 7900X 51776
+149%

Pros & cons summary


Performance score 13.44 33.47
Recency 1 June 2021 26 September 2022
Physical cores 6 12
Threads 12 24
Chip lithography 7 nm 5 nm
Power consumption (TDP) 65 Watt 170 Watt

Ryzen 5 PRO 5650G has 161.5% lower power consumption.

Ryzen 9 7900X, on the other hand, has a 149% higher aggregate performance score, an age advantage of 1 year, 100% more physical cores and 100% more threads, and a 40% more advanced lithography process.

The Ryzen 9 7900X is our recommended choice as it beats the Ryzen 5 PRO 5650G in performance tests.
